Limbs deformed as a consequence of, for example, trauma, infection, rickets or bone tumours, may be dealt with using the same techniques. Bone transport, a method of filling a bone defect by moving an adjacent segment of bone within its soft tissue envelope, is of particular value for dealing with segmental defects such as occur with osteomyelitis.
